Question
convert the following radian measure to degrees. -3.89196
Step1: Recall the conversion formula
To convert radians to degrees, we use the formula: \( \text{Degrees} = \text{Radians} \times \frac{180^\circ}{\pi} \)
Step2: Substitute the given radian value
We are given the radian measure as \(-3.89196\). Substitute this into the formula:
\( \text{Degrees} = -3.89196 \times \frac{180^\circ}{\pi} \)
Calculate the value:
\( \text{Degrees} \approx -3.89196 \times \frac{180}{3.1415926535} \)
\( \text{Degrees} \approx -3.89196 \times 57.2957795 \)
\( \text{Degrees} \approx -223.0^\circ \) (rounded to a reasonable decimal place)
